Aujourd'hui, la multitude de dispositifs matériels et de programmes d'applications logicielles est décourageante - créant un défi coûteux et encombrant pour les développeurs d'applications et les équipes informatiques ( IoT ). Mais il existe un moyen de simplifier ces processus grâce à des conteneurs d'applications légers et portables.

Veuillez prendre un moment pour remplir le formulaire ci-dessous et obtenir un accès instantané à ce webinaire enregistré.
 page de couverture

Webinaire enregistré

Digi Containers: La meilleure façon de créer, de déployer et de gérer des applications personnalisées

23 juin 2023 | Durée : 38:01

Aujourd'hui, la multitude de dispositifs matériels et de programmes d'applications logicielles est décourageante - créant un défi coûteux et encombrant pour les développeurs d'applications et les équipes informatiques ( IoT ). Mais il existe un moyen de simplifier ces processus grâce à des conteneurs d'applications légers et portables.

Le service Digi Containers est disponible sur tous les routeurs Digi DAL-OS en tant que service complémentaire via Digi Remote Manager®. Ce service vous permet de conteneuriser vos applications personnalisées et de les gérer via Digi RM afin de réduire les coûts et la complexité. Regardez notre vidéo avec des experts de Digi et de Sierra Nevada Corporation, fabricant de Binary Armor, pour en savoir plus sur À propos de Digi Containers.

Communiquer avec Digi

Vous voulez en savoir plus sur la façon dont Digi peut vous aider ? Voici les prochaines étapes :

Suivi du webinaire Q&R

Merci encore d'avoir participé à notre session avec Informa et Sierra Nevada Corporation sur l'utilisation de Digi Containers pour créer, déployer et gérer des applications personnalisées. Voici les questions qui ont suivi la présentation et leurs réponses. Si vous avez d'autres questions, n'hésitez pas à nous contacter.

Modérateur : Tad Munroe, directeur des ventes, Informa

Présentateurs : 

  • Kyle Shepard, ingénieur en chef des programmes cybernétiques, Sierra Nevada Corporation
  • Nate Pleasant, chef de produit principal, Digi International

Les conteneurs sont-ils entièrement personnalisables ou sont-ils construits à partir de modèles préétablis ? Les conteneurs sont-ils entièrement personnalisables ou sont-ils construits à partir de modèles préétablis ?

Nate : C'est une très bonne question. Nous offrons la possibilité de faire les deux. Sur la pageDigi Containers SDK, nous avons une liste de modèles de conteneurs préconstruits qui peuvent vous aider à démarrer, en utilisant des applications conteneurisées courantes que les clients ou les utilisateurs ont demandées. C'est donc une bonne façon de commencer. Ces mêmes modèles peuvent également être chargés dans Digi Remote Manager®. Ainsi, lorsque vous regardez votre appareil pour la première fois, si vous le configurez pour la première fois dans Remote Manager, il peut vous montrer ces modèles à sélectionner, et vous pouvez commencer avec cela. Mais le cas d'utilisation le plus courant que nous voyons, c'est que beaucoup de gens ont des applications personnalisées, ou veulent commencer à utiliser leur propre application et conteneur.

Ils veulent donc la personnaliser complètement. Encore une fois, cet outil SDK peut vous aider à démarrer en vous expliquant étape par étape comment compiler votre application si nécessaire. Ou si vous avez déjà une application conteneurisée Docker ou LXC, vous pouvez la charger et la démarrer, en l'utilisant sur votre appareil Digi.

Dans quelle mesure les conteneurs sont-ils portables dans les différents produits de la gamme Digi ?

Nate : Les appareils Digi couvrent toute la gamme en ce qui concerne la taille du produit. Nous avons donc un produit doté d'un seul port Ethernet et d'un seul port série, avec une connexion cellulaire, jusqu'à, comme Kyle l'a mentionné plus tôt, des serveurs de console dotés de 48 ports série et de multiples connexions Ethernet et cellulaires, et destinés à être installés dans un rack de serveur. Il s'agit donc de produits assez volumineux. Et avec cela, il y a de nombreux types d'architectures de CPU, de mémoire et d'espace disque disponibles sur chacun de ces produits, du plus petit au plus grand.

La majorité d'entre eux utilisent des architectures de processeurs similaires. L'avantage est que si vous avez un conteneur LXC et que vous avez une application binaire personnalisée compilée pour fonctionner sur un PC Arm, elle peut être portée et exécutée sur plusieurs types d'appareils Digi qui ont le même processeur et la même architecture interne. Cela la rend très portable sur plusieurs produits Digi. De plus, la technologie conteneurisée LXC elle-même ne comporte pas d'appels spécifiques au processeur. Ainsi, à moins que vous n'ayez une application personnalisée conçue pour une certaine architecture de CPU, si vous l'utilisez simplement pour un script supplémentaire ou des capacités Python ou d'autres applications de ce type, le conteneur lui-même peut être porté sur n'importe quel appareil Digi parce que le conteneur LXC lui-même est juste un moyen de le porter sur n'importe quel appareil.

Êtes-vous autorisé à avoir plusieurs utilisateurs ayant accès à la mise en place de changements sur l'armure binaire ?

Kyle : Oui. Binary Armor dispose de comptes d'utilisateurs individuels complets, ce qui vous permet d'en créer autant que vous le souhaitez et de leur attribuer des autorisations individuelles. Si vous voulez que quelqu'un puisse modifier les paramètres du Binary Armor lui-même, mais pas les paramètres d'exploitation, vous disposez des contrôles nécessaires pour affiner les réglages afin de répondre aux besoins de votre organisation.

Quel type de notifications externes obtenez-vous de Binary Armor lorsqu'un événement est détecté, ou qu'une autorisation est nécessaire, etc.

Kyle : Il y a plusieurs façons pour Binary Armor de vous avertir, selon que vous êtes dans le groupe des opérations ou dans celui de la sécurité. Binary Armor a la capacité d'envoyer des alertes. Cette interface utilisateur est basée sur une API HTTP, de sorte que nous pouvons l'intégrer dans un certain nombre d'outils d'exploitation différents afin de pouvoir afficher ces informations là où se trouvent les utilisateurs de l'exploitation. En outre, s'il existe une interface telle que celle de Node-RED que nous avons utilisée dans cette démonstration, nous pourrions ajouter une notification du mode vers Binary Armor dans cette démonstration elle-même, en tant que second canal de données.

Du point de vue de la sécurité, nos informations sont toutes consignées dans un journal ou un SIEM de sécurité. Ainsi, si vous disposez d'un centre d'opérations de sécurité, ces informations alimenteront ce centre d'opérations de sécurité, où vous pourrez également voir des alertes sur ce qui se passe avec un peu plus de détails, de sorte que vous puissiez vous plonger dans l'analyse légale de ce qui s'est réellement passé sur le réseau. S'agit-il simplement d'une personne qui n'a pas appelé ou de quelque chose de malveillant ?

Quelles ressources les conteneurs utilisent-ils sur l'appareil hôte ? CPU, NVM, stockage, stockage de données ?

Nate : Sur l'appareil Digi, lorsque vous chargez un conteneur, la quantité de CPU et de mémoire qu'il utilise est basée sur les applications qui tournent à l'intérieur du conteneur. Le conteneur LXC lui-même est très, très petit. Pour un conteneur LXC de test de base qui n'est que l'enveloppe de votre environnement de noyau Linux actuel, sa taille est de quelques kilo-octets, car il partage l'architecture de l'unité centrale de l'hôte, ce qui lui permet de fonctionner de manière très légère pour démarrer le conteneur LXC. Encore une fois, la quantité de CPU et de mémoire dont vous avez besoin est basée sur l'application que vous exécutez et sur ses exigences système.

En outre, le conteneur lui-même peut partager des ressources sur l'appareil au-delà de la mémoire et de l'unité centrale, par exemple des éléments tels que le réseau. Ainsi, vous pouvez lier ce conteneur à un certain segment d'un réseau auquel l'appareil Digi a accès. Il peut s'agir d'un VLAN, d'une partie d'un réseau Wi-Fi ou de toute autre chose à laquelle l'appareil Digi a accès, en termes de réseau, et qui peut être exposée au conteneur.

Nous pouvons également exposer les ports série, ce qui est exactement la démonstration que Kyle a faite avec Binary Armor - en donnant au conteneur un accès direct aux ports série de l'appareil Digi, afin qu'il puisse contrôler les données qui entrent et sortent de l'appareil. Il y a aussi le stockage local partagé du système de fichiers. Ainsi, qu'il s'agisse de la quantité d'accès au système de fichiers local sur le routeur Digi lui-même, ou d'un stockage USB ajouté à l'appareil Digi, celui-ci peut également être partagé en tant que répertoires partagés, ou vous pouvez donner le contrôle au conteneur afin qu'il ait accès à un stockage sur disque étendu, si nécessaire.

Gérer la complexité du déploiement
Découvrez comment Digi Remote Manager permet une configuration sans contact pour des mises en œuvre rapides.

Contenu connexe

Connected Cybersecurity for Serial Devices with Digi Containers Connected Cybersecurity for Serial Devices with Digi Containers Digi collaborated with Sierra Nevada Corporation’s Binary Armor ® on the Digi Containers solution, enabling lightweight... VIDÉO Digi Containers: Rapidly Deploy, Monitor, and Manage Applications at Scale Digi Containers: Rapidly Deploy, Monitor, and Manage Applications at Scale Digi Containers are available as an add-on service that simplifies and centralizes the process of building, deploying and running custom applications on devices managed with Digi Remote Manager®. VOIR LE PDF Digi Remote Manager 101 : Gestion des conteneurs dans Digi RM Digi Remote Manager 101 : Gestion des conteneurs dans Digi RM Avec Digi Remote Manager®, vous pouvez rapidement et facilement créer des applications personnalisées via notre service à valeur ajoutée Digi Containers ... VIDÉO Liaison WAN : Améliorer la connectivité et la fiabilité du réseau Liaison WAN : Améliorer la connectivité et la fiabilité du réseau Le WAN bonding combine deux ou plusieurs connexions Internet distinctes en une seule connexion virtuelle. L'objectif du WAN bonding est de... LIRE LE BLOG Introduction Digi Containers Introduction Digi Containers La gestion de la complexité croissante des applications IoT vient de devenir plus facile. Voici Digi Containers, un service à valeur ajoutée disponible... VIDÉO Digi Containers Fiche technique Digi Containers Fiche technique Digi Remote Manager permet le déploiement d'applications personnalisées via des conteneurs VOIR LE PDF Digi Containers Digi Containers Digi Remote Manager® permet le déploiement d'applications personnalisées via des conteneurs Linux légers VOIR LE PRODUIT Utilisation de Digi Containers dans les solutions Digi Utilisation de Digi Containers dans les solutions Digi Les conteneurs offrent une architecture centrée sur le cloud qui permet aux utilisateurs de télécharger, créer, gérer et déployer des applications basées sur des conteneurs... LIRE LE BLOG Digi Remote Manager: Votre centre de commande IoT Digi Remote Manager: Votre centre de commande IoT La complexité des réseaux IoT augmentant chaque jour, il est important de mettre en place les outils nécessaires pour les gérer. Digi Remote Manager... VIDÉO Digi Remote Manager Digi Remote Manager Configurer, déployer et gérer les ressources à distance en toute sécurité VOIR LE PRODUIT

Vous avez une question ? Contactez un membre de l'équipe Digi dès aujourd'hui !